Abstract

The utility model provides a hole-bottom hydraulic cutting saw of a ram machine, and relates to a rotary ram machine, specifically relates to a cutting saw capable of performing 360 degrees rotary cutting on the rock stratum at bottom of a rotary dug pile hole. The hole-bottom hydraulic cutting saw mainly solves the problems of rock-piercing and rock-penetrating difficulty of rotary controlled drill bits provided on existing rotary ram machines, and low rock-penetrating speed and low efficiency with use of impact hammers or Polo drill bits and barrel saw cutting pick bucket manner. The hole-bottom hydraulic cutting saw of the ram machine is characterized in that: a hydraulic saw assembly is provided at the lower end with a hydraulic saw power head, the hydraulic saw power head is fixed thereon with a saw blade; and the hydraulic saw assembly is fixed thereon with a balancing oil cylinder, and provided at the upper end with a connection groove connected with a telescopic drill rod. The cutting saw provided by the utility model can perform 360DEG rotation at the hole bottom to perpendicularly cut the rock stratum at the hole bottom for multiple times at different positions, has a high rock-penetrating speed, can grind and pick up the cut rock pieces by using a conical drill, and has high working efficiency.

Description

Hydraulic pressure cast-cutting saw at the bottom of the stake machine hole
Technical field
The utility model relates to a kind of rotary pile-digging machine, and concrete relating to a kind ofly can be dug the cast-cutting saws that a hole bed rock layer carries out 360 ° of rotation cutting hole bed rock layers revolving.
Background technology
The rotary pile-digging machine of the various models of using at present is in the process of borehole; In case run into the rock stratum; The revolving of its configuration dug drill bit and is difficult to into rock and Chuan Yan, impacts or uses the POLO drill bit or adopt barrel saw cutting pick head mode even use jump bit instead, and it is also extremely slow that it wears rock speed.Generally; Operation in 8 hours wear the rock degree of depth also only in 1 meter; Revolve in addition that to dig a bore dia all bigger, general diameter and does not all have and the supporting major diameter diamond bit of rotary pile-digging machine between 0.6 meter to 2 meters at present both at home and abroad; So building is revolved the technical difficult problem that the rock difficulty is this project operation of wearing of digging an engineering at present always.
Summary of the invention
The purpose of the utility model be propose to above-mentioned deficiency a kind of can revolve dig a hole at the bottom of 360 ° of rotations, it is fast to wear rock speed, hydraulic pressure cast-cutting saw at the bottom of the high stake machine hole of efficient.
The technical solution of the utility model is: the hydraulic pressure cast-cutting saw is at the bottom of the stake machine hole: the lower end of hydraulic saw assembly is provided with the hydraulic saw unit head; Be fixed with saw blade on the hydraulic saw unit head; On the hydraulic saw assembly, be fixed with balancing cylinder, the upper end of hydraulic saw assembly is provided with the link slot that connects telescopic drill rod.
Saw blade described in the technical solution of the utility model vertically is fixed on the hydraulic saw unit head through flange.
Balancing cylinder described in the technical solution of the utility model is provided with four, evenly is fixed on the periphery of hydraulic saw assembly.
The hydraulic pressure cast-cutting saw of the utility model is through the landing and the horizontal direction rotation thereof of telescopic drill rod control hydraulic pressure cast-cutting saw assembly.At the bottom of 4 balancing cylinders make saw blade keep perpendicular to the hole according to the function of its self-balancing when hydraulic saw is at the bottom of falling to the hole, then make saw blade rotation and cutting hole through the hydraulic system of controlling hydraulic saw at the bottom of.Behind saw blade incision set depth, through promoting telescopic drill rod the hydraulic saw assembly is risen to setting height, and put down the hydraulic saw assembly behind the level angle of retrotorsion telescopic drill rod again, and begin once more at the bottom of the cutting hole.The cast-cutting saw of the utility model can 360 ° of rotations at the bottom of the hole, and the perpendicular cuts of diverse location is carried out repeatedly in the rock stratum at the bottom of the hole, and it is fast to wear rock speed, and use the taper drilling tool again instead the sliver of cutting is turned round broken picking up, therefore, high efficiency.
